Output 17cfc160fd63393ab38887b31ba76279ae3533e280869bf4c686ae353fa43040:1

value
304200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ebec67d1dff3585a050d726b000f73eaa303928d OP_EQUAL
address
3PCTvNNHkMYnW7BXaMT5qsjYWTEKXy6n3P
transaction
17cfc160fd63393ab38887b31ba76279ae3533e280869bf4c686ae353fa43040
spent
true